Electric Bike Report
Specialized Turbo Levo Gen 4 Review (2025) | ElectricBikeReport

Apr 2025 · Justin Taylor

Specialized enters the 100Nm of torque club with its newly launched 3.1 motor More torque, more power. It’s a move that we expected to see across eMTB motor manufacturers ever since DJI launched its Avinox, which can reach up to 120 Nm of torque with a max output of 1000 watts. With up to 111Nm

Highs
  • Increased torque (101-111 Nm) and power (720W) to compete with DJI

  • Motor is responsive and natural-feeling

  • Fast charging: 80% in under one hour with 5 amp charger; 12 amp charger available

  • Modular battery system: 840 Wh standard, 600 Wh option, 250 Wh extender

  • Well-spec'd components that don't require upgrades

  • SWAT downtube storage for tools and tube

  • Improved pricing: S-Works at $13,499, Comp at $7,999

Lows
  • Ships with 2.3" tires instead of 2.4"

  • Price still high, though reduced

  • Tended to get louder over time (referring to previous motor 2.2, but may apply to new 3.1)

Pinkbike
Review: Specialized's New Turbo Levo 4 Has More Power, More Battery

Apr 2025 · Mike Kazimer

The S-Works motor has 111 Nm of torque and 720 watts of max power output.

Highs
  • Instant power delivery, and plenty of it

  • 840 Wh battery as the stock configuration

  • Very adaptable, whether that's geometry or battery size

Lows
  • Heavier than expected

  • Deserves more travel

  • Class 3 option shouldn't be a feature
